Chelsea icon Zola admits: Sarri and I missed Tomori

Former Chelsea assistant manager Gianfranco Zola concedes the emergence of Fikayo Tomori has surprised him.

Tomori, 21, has already made 15 appearances for the Blues this term, helping turn Frank Lampard's men into title contenders.

And Zola feels former Blues manager Maurizio Sarri - as well as himself - might have missed a trick.

He told the Evening Standard: "Tomori is one of the players. Last year we had him in the pre-season and we couldn't see all the qualities that he is showing now.

"That is a surprise and a big lesson for us and me personally as well. They are going beyond my expectations."

Zola added: "Mason Mount is not surprising me because I saw the videos of him playing in Holland and Derby. He needed to adapt but there was always a big potential.

"I'm not surprised about Tammy [Abraham]. When we had him he was a raw talent but I loved the attitude and positivity. They have all got a great attitude."
